BARE International Singapore specializes in customer research, mystery shopping, brand standard evaluations, audits, and inspections for global clients. Headquartered in the United States, BARE International is a global customer experience consulting firm with 39 years of industry experience and a presence across 13 locations worldwide. Since 1987, we have built our reputation on innovation, ethics, and seamless client service management. Our vision is to “inspire excellence” by delivering actionable insights that help clients improve their customer experience.
